I came up with this topic few days ago and I thought it might be a good suggestion to improve the program...

Let's say this player injured himself (pull muscle...) and his next presence at bat his uncertain... and finally decided he won't finish the game

As a scorekeeper, you must remember to "skip the player" each time his name comes up for batting... As a scorekeeper, you are suppose to follow the game and the ID of the players at bat... Still, you have to remember!! But if you forget because of any kind of distractions that may have occured, and realize too late to "skip the batter" at a point that the "UNDO" option couldn't be of any help... Consequences : the worst one would be the mixt of the player's stats... and more!

Petroguy came up with a good suggestion that would cover all the options :
A nicer way would be for the next time that spot in the batting order comes around that iScore prompts "This batting spot was skipped the last time through the batting order. Skip again? Yes|No|Stop Asking".
